Cannabis is really a genus of flowering plants inside the household Cannabaceae. The quantity of species in the genus is disputed. 3 species could possibly be identified: Cannabis sativa, C. indica, and C. ruderalis. Alternatively, C. ruderalis can be included inside of C. sativa, all 3 could possibly be dealt with as subspecies of C. sativa, or C. sativa can be approved as one undivided species. The genus is commonly acknowledged as currently being indigenous to and originating from Asia.

The plant is often called hemp, While this expression is frequently accustomed to refer only to types of Cannabis cultivated for non-drug use. Cannabis has lengthy been used for hemp fibre, hemp seeds as well as their oils, hemp leaves to be used as veggies and as juice, medicinal functions, and as a leisure drug. Industrial hemp products and solutions are comprised of cannabis plants selected to produce an abundance of fibre. Many cannabis strains are bred, typically selectively to supply higher or low amounts of tetrahydrocannabinol (THC), a cannabinoid along with the plant's principal psychoactive constituent. Compounds for example hashish and hash oil are extracted from your plant. Cannabis is definitely an once-a-year, dioecious, flowering herb. All recognised strains of Cannabis are wind-pollinated and the fruit is surely an achene. Most strains of Cannabis are quick day plants, While using the probable exception of C. sativa subsp. sativa var. spontanea (= C. ruderalis), which is usually referred to as "automobile-flowering" and will be day-neutral.

Cannabis is predominantly dioecious, possessing imperfect flowers, with staminate "male" and pistillate "woman" bouquets taking place on independent plants. "At a very early interval the Chinese identified the Cannabis plant as dioecious", as well as the (c. 3rd century BCE) Erya dictionary described xi 枲 "male Cannabis" and fu 莩 (or ju 苴) "feminine Cannabis". Male flowers are normally borne on unfastened panicles, and female bouquets are borne on Doja Weed racemes.

Quite a few monoecious kinds have also been described, in which unique crops bear equally male and female bouquets.[24] (Though monoecious plants in many cases are called "hermaphrodites", true hermaphrodites – which are less popular in Cannabis – bear staminate and pistillate buildings jointly on specific flowers, While monoecious plants bear male and woman flowers at distinctive areas on the same plant.) Subdioecy (the incidence of monoecious individuals and dioecious persons in the same populace) is widespread. Quite a few populations happen to be referred to as sexually labile.

As a result of intensive Doja Cannabis range in cultivation, Cannabis exhibits lots of sexual phenotypes that may be explained regarding the ratio of woman to male flowers transpiring in the person, or common during the cultivar. Dioecious types are most popular for drug creation, wherever the fruits (made by female bouquets) are employed. Dioecious kinds are also desired for textile fiber generation, Whilst monoecious versions are favored for pulp and paper creation. It's been prompt which the presence of monoecy can be used to differentiate licit crops of monoecious hemp from illicit drug crops, but sativa strains usually develop monoecious individuals, that is potentially due to inbreeding. The problem of whether or not heteromorphic intercourse chromosomes are without a doubt current is most conveniently answered if these chromosomes were being Evidently noticeable within a karyotype. Cannabis was one of several 1st plant species being karyotyped; on the other hand, this was in a very period of time when karyotype preparing was primitive by modern-day criteria. Heteromorphic intercourse chromosomes have been noted to take place in staminate people of dioecious "Kentucky" hemp, but were not located in pistillate people today of the exact same wide variety. Dioecious "Kentucky" hemp was assumed to work with an XY mechanism. Heterosomes were not noticed in analyzed men and women of monoecious "Kentucky" hemp, nor in an unknown German cultivar. These kinds have been assumed to get sex chromosome composition XX. In keeping with other researchers, no modern-day karyotype of Cannabis had been printed as of 1996. Proponents of your XY process condition that Y chromosome is somewhat larger than the X, but difficult to differentiate cytologically. Additional just lately, Sakamoto and numerous co-authors have used random amplification of Doja Jars polymorphic DNA (RAPD) to isolate various genetic marker sequences that they identify Male-Linked DNA in Cannabis (MADC), and which they interpret as indirect evidence of the male chromosome. Various other investigation teams have documented identification of male-related markers working with RAPD and amplified fragment length polymorphism. Ainsworth commented on these results, stating,

It isn't astonishing that male-connected markers are relatively considerable. In dioecious vegetation where by sex chromosomes haven't been discovered, markers for maleness reveal possibly the presence of intercourse chromosomes that have not been distinguished by cytological strategies or which the marker is tightly linked to a gene involved with sexual intercourse dedication. Environmental intercourse resolve is known to arise in many different species. Several scientists have prompt that sex in Cannabis is determined or strongly motivated by environmental components. Ainsworth critiques that treatment method with auxin and ethylene have feminizing outcomes, Which treatment with cytokinins and gibberellins have masculinizing results. It has been documented that intercourse is usually reversed in Cannabis utilizing chemical remedy. A polymerase chain response-based technique to the detection of feminine-affiliated DNA polymorphisms by genotyping has long been developed.
